Best Mansura 51³Ô¹ÏÍøºÚÁÏ (2025-26)

For the 2025-26 school year, there are 2 public schools serving 856 students in Mansura, LA.
The top ranked public schools in Mansura, LA are Avoyelles Public Charter School and Red River Charter Academy.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Mansura, LA public schools have an average math proficiency score of 49% (versus the Louisiana public school average of 34%), and reading proficiency score of 51% (versus the 43% statewide average). Schools in Mansura have an average ranking of 9/10, which is in the top 20% of Louisiana public schools.
Minority enrollment is 40%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the Louisiana public school average of 59% (majority Black).
